Easton Oliverson, the Utah Little Leaguer who suffered a serious head injury, is able to sit up, eat and walk with help, his family revealed in an encouraging update Thursday.

A picture of Mountain Region Champion Little League team member Easton Oliverson, from Santa Clara, Utah, is shown on the scoreboard at Volunteer Stadium in South Williamsport, Pennsylvania, during the opening ceremony of the 2022 Little League World Series.

"We are astonished by his strength and willingness to try new things," the post read."He has been communicating more frequently with his Mom, Dad, and uncles who have been at the hospital with him. His voice has been significantly more clear when he talks! He asked Nancy about his hair, and why he was there."Spencer Beck, the boy’s uncle, told the Associated Press that Easton fell off the bed in Williamsport while he was sleeping.

Baseballs are shown at Howard J. Lamade Stadium in South Williamsport, Pennsylvania, on Aug. 25, 2019. "The teammates heard him fall, thank goodness," Beck said."When they got into surgery, the doctor talked to Jace and said had he not gotten into surgery but 30 minutes later, he would have been dead."
